We are given two valuable slots during the Camp Fire event which is yearly event held by the school management . First of all, we taking this opportunity to thank the school management for giving us great chance to share the knowledge .
Myself and Vijay reached school at 7pm and immediately started doing scope setup . We were not fortunate enough to view Saturn and Mars, which obscured by the clouds . Furthermore these two celestial objects was quite low in the SW sky . Realizing that, at 8pm, Vijay and myself started to give the introduction speech on the night wonders and continued with some presentation on theories about Solar System and Telescope. Later at 9.15pm, we moved to the exciting part, to view the Crescent Moon. We are lucky though . The sky seems improved during the Moon observation . I set the scope with 32mm eyepiece and let the students, teachers, parents and some former students to take turn watching the Moon. They indeed very excited to see the Moon with its beautiful craters . We ended the Slot 1 session at about 10pm as for the students . But the teachers and parents not stopping looking at the Moon's beauty . Finally, we ended the session at 11pm .
Myself and Vijay, after taking some quick rest/sleep, came back to the school and started the morning session sharp at 4am. The sky was superb . The students had their wonderful moments with Jupiter, Venus and Pleiades. The students were able to identify the Orion Constellation in the sky too. That was their first view of it, be it planets and cons., in the sky after being just only seeing it in the book .
It was already 6am and students were prepared for their next activity . Since the teachers were still there around, I gave them chance to view Andromeda Galaxy through the scope with 32mm eyepiece. They were really astonished seeing it . Beautiful !
